Narsiso Alamilla Murder Suicide Abilene TX, Baby Costancio Death – The bodies of a man and a woman, both of whom had been shot, were discovered in the front yard of a house early on Wednesday morning, according to the police.
To approximately two minutes before two o’clock in the morning on July 17, 2024, officers responded to a report to a residence located in the 5200 block of South 7th Street, as stated in a press statement issued by the Abilene Police Department.
They found Narsiso Alamilla a.k.a. Siso Esparza Alamilla, who was 47 years old, and Baby Rose Constancio, who was 49 years old, both suffering from what seemed to be gunshot wounds immediately upon their arrival.
Both of them were involved in a romantic relationship. Notifications have been submitted to the next of kin, and the investigation is being handled by detectives of the Criminal Investigations division as if it were a probable murder-suicide.
The medical examiner’s office has been notified of both bodies and will conduct an autopsy on them. It has been stated by the authorities that there is no threat to the general public.
